§ 23-1-318 — Dissolution

Alabama·Title 23 Highways, Roads, Bridges and Ferries·Ch. 1 Alabama Highways·Art. 10 Federal Aid Highway Finance Authority
At any time when no securities of any kind of the authority, whether issued under this article or under authorization contained in any other act, are outstanding, the authority may be dissolved upon the filing with the Secretary of State of an application for dissolution, which shall be subscribed by each of the members of the authority and which shall be sworn to by each such member before an officer authorized to take acknowledgments to deeds. Upon the filing of said application for dissolution, the authority shall cease and any property owned by it at the time of its dissolution shall pass to the State of Alabama.
